Python数据分析教程02:Pandas的常见用法及案例

本文介绍Python数据分析库Pandas的基础知识,重点讲解Series和DataFrame的创建、索引切片、常用属性及方法。Series是类似一维数组的对象,而DataFrame是表格型数据结构,两者都支持丰富的数据操作。文章还详细介绍了如何通过列表、numpy数组和字典创建这些对象,以及如何进行索引、切片和算术运算。
摘要由CSDN通过智能技术生成

numpy已经可以帮助我们进行数据的处理了,那么学习pandas的目的是什么呢? numpy能够帮动我们处理的是数值型的数据,当然在数据分析中除了数值型的数据还有好多其他类型的数据(字符串,时间序列),那么pandas就可以帮我们很好的处理除了数值型的其他数据!

首先我们需要了解两个基本的数据类:Series和DataFrame

1 Series类

Series是一种类似与一维数组的对象,是DataFrame的一个组成元素;由下面两个部分组成

  • values:一组数据(ndarray类型)
  • index:相关的数据索引标签

1.1 创建对象

使用列表作为数据源

from pandas import Series
Series(data=["张三","男",30])

使用numpy数组作为数据源:

import numpy as np
Series(data=np.random.randint(1,100,size=(3,)))

显式定义索引:

Serie
  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

运筹码仓

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值